Busck Prestressed Concrete is one of New Zealand’s largest and most respected manufacturers of Precast & Prestressed concrete products. Originally established in Whangarei in the 1940’s, the business has gradually grown from a small local supplier into a national company with seven manufacturing branches strategically spread across the North and South Islands. Busck’s Head Office is still located in Whangarei.

We take pride in our high quality standards and our innovation with over 80 years of experience in New Zealand’s precast concrete industry. Our product range includes pre-stressed concrete power poles, railway sleepers, suspended flooring systems, bridge beams, precast concrete architectural and structural wall panels, beams, stairs, as well as culverts, Herd Home© units …the list goes on.
